Water Consumption Cycles

Dishwashers use a combination of hot water, detergent, and mechanical energy to clean dishes. The water consumption of a dishwasher depends on various factors, including the type of cycle selected, the size of the load, and the level of soil on the dishes. For instance, a standard cycle typically uses around 3.5 to 5 gallons of water, while an eco-cycle or energy-saving mode can use as little as 2.5 gallons.

  • Some high-efficiency (HE) dishwashers can use as little as 2.5 gallons of water per cycle, making them an attractive option for water-conscious households.
  • On the other hand, older dishwashers or those with outdated technology may use significantly more water, often up to 7 gallons or more per cycle.

Water Consumption by Cycle Type

Different cycle types on your dishwasher can also impact water consumption. For example, a heavy-duty or “pots and pans” cycle typically requires more water than a light-duty or “delicate” cycle. Additionally, some dishwashers may have specialized cycles for specific types of dishes, such as glassware or utensils, which can also affect water usage.

What is the typical water usage of a dishwasher?

A standard dishwasher uses around 3.5 to 5 gallons of water per cycle, depending on the model and settings. This is significantly less than washing dishes by hand, which can use up to 27 gallons of water. Dishwashers are designed to be water-efficient and can save households a substantial amount of water in the long run.
